My story:

Daisy Pullen was going to study subjects related to midwifery but instead decided on the Level 3 in Children’s Play, Learning and Development. She has now been accepted into Norland College, a prestigious and internationally recognised higher education provider based in Bath, and for her it’s a dream come true.

Norland College, which was established in 1892 as the world’s first childcare training provider, has a reputation for providing world-class training and producing some of the most highly sought-after nannies in the world.

Daisy said: “After attending an open event at the College, I discovered the Children’s Play, Learning and Development course and knew it was the perfect choice for me.

“My lecturers were fantastic. They were so supportive and helped me throughout the course.

“My tutor in particular was super helpful in supporting me. It was quite overwhelming as I had been building up to it for so long and they really helped me to stay calm and talked me through everything.

“I really like the mix between the practical and theory elements and that you get to complete a work placement. Getting to apply the theoretical knowledge while completing my work experience was really great and it’s definitely made me feel more prepared for my next steps.”
